The U.S. Navy Advances in Aerial Technology by Developing, with Skydweller and Nokia Federal, an Autonomous Solar Drone That Can Stay in the Air for 90 Days Providing 5G Internet to Troops in Remote Areas
The United States Navy has announced an innovative plan to create a solar-powered drone capable of staying in the air for up to 90 days, aimed at providing 5G internet to troops in hard-to-reach areas. The project is being developed by Skydweller Aero in partnership with Nokia Federal Solutions and is part of the U.S. Navy’s Small Business Innovation Research (SBIR) program.
Airborne Network Beyond 5G
The contract calls for the demonstration of an aerial communications hub “Beyond 5G,” aimed at ensuring secure and resilient connectivity in locations where terrestrial infrastructure is nonexistent or compromised. The initiative, called “Smart Radio Access Network for Resilient Tactical Networks Beyond 5G,” will use the Perpetual Flight aircraft — a solar-powered model from Skydweller — as an airborne node that will host a 5G Network-in-a-Box system.
The goal is to create fast and easily deployable communication networks that support the Navy’s naval and joint operations in restricted access zones. According to Robert Miller, CEO of Skydweller Aero, “this program demonstrates how Skydweller’s autonomous aircraft can provide faster and more flexible connectivity, reducing costs and complexity.”

Technology and Strategic Integration
The system developed combines Nokia Federal’s Banshee Flex Radio platform with the solar aircraft’s structure. This private 5G platform is designed to maintain persistent and adaptable communications for both manned and unmanned systems.
The configuration transforms the drone into a high-altitude aerial communications center, extending tactical data and network coverage over vast marine areas.
The project reinforces the Navy’s Distributed Maritime Operations (DMO) strategy, which focuses on keeping dispersed yet interconnected forces in extensive ocean regions. Additionally, the initiative aligns with the U.S. Department of Defense’s Combined Joint All-Domain Command and Control (CJADC2) program, which seeks to integrate sensors, shooters, and command centers into a single connected system.
Autonomy and Sustainability
Skydweller’s aircraft are made with lightweight carbon fiber and have a wingspan similar to that of a Boeing 747. Designed for perpetual and autonomous flights, they can remain in continuous operation for 30 to 90 days, relying solely on solar energy. Each unit is capable of carrying up to 800 pounds of payload, allowing for the accommodation of communication equipment, sensors, and advanced surveillance systems.
According to the company, these features make the drone suitable for various missions, such as combating piracy and smuggling, monitoring conflicts, surveilling contested naval areas, and environmental protection in isolated regions, including remote parts of Africa.
Alternative to Satellites
With the integration of technologies beyond 5G, the U.S. Navy will be able to significantly expand its coverage capability in extensive maritime areas without solely relying on satellites or vulnerable terrestrial networks. In conflict scenarios, the solar drone may also serve as a backup alternative for damaged communication systems, maintaining the flow of strategic data between units and command centers.
The new contract signed by Skydweller Aero marks a significant advancement in the use of sustainable aircraft for military purposes. By combining autonomous flight and clean energy with next-generation mobile networks, the partnership with Nokia Federal demonstrates the potential to create a lasting, secure, and low-cost aerial infrastructure for modern operations that require continuous and long-range connectivity.
